Raiders Split Against Mid Michigan in Series Finale

Photo Gallery

March 29, 2022 - GRAND RAPIDS, Mich. –
 The Grand Rapids Community College baseball team opened up the double-header against Mid Michigan College with a 7-2 victory, but dropped the nightcap in extra innings, 4-3.

All nine GRCC starters had at least one hit in the opening game, with Zacarias Salinas leading the way, going 2-for-4 with an RBI.

Mid Michigan scored the first run of the game in the third, but GRCC scored seven in a row before the Lakers scored their last run in the final frame.

Drew Murphy gave up one run in three innings of work on the mound, but Caden Van DeBurg would get the win in relief, pitching the final 2.2 innings.

In the second game, Mid Michigan College scored two runs on three hits in the first inning. GRCC cut the deficit in half in the second inning, scoring on a wild pitch and two innings later tied the game up on an RBI single by Salinas.

With two outs in the top of the seventh inning, Mid Michigan broke the tie with an RBI single by Jacob Stempky, who went 3-for-4 with 2 RBI in the game.

Down to their final out, GRCC lead-off hitter Jacob Gumieny singled through the left side to score Brady Owen to tie the game at three.

The game would go to extra innings and Mid Michigan would score the go-ahead run on an error and prevail 4-3.

The Lakers won the series three games to one to improve to 12-4.  The Raiders dropped to 5-13.

GRCC is scheduled to take on Lake Michigan College, April 1, in Benton Harbor, and April 2 in Grand Rapids.
